Thumbs up for Matched by Ally Condie. Young adult science fiction.
There’s no real violence in this, so it’s not so much a Hunger Games knock-off as The Giver redone as a romance. And done fairly well. (And if you don’t know what I mean because you haven’t read The Giver, what’s wrong with you? Go read it. I’ll wait. In fact I should go read it again, because it’s been a while.) I may read the second one when I come across it. But, unlike with Divergent (see my review), I’m not impatiently waiting for it.
